Hello everyone. Well I've done some searching around and everyone is quick to say 'ISC' when the problem of RPM's dropping when the A/C is turned on. For most people maybe that is the problem, but I dont think it is my ISC in my case, which leads me here. I have changed mine out with one I bought from Crebotech and it seems to be working fine. On my TMO readout, at idle, I can watch the "Idle Steps" readout go from single digits, all the way up to 130 after I turn the A/C on and still just drops about 200 rpms. I turn off the A/C and the Idle Steps number returns to single digits. I have taken the tb off and cleaned it well, changed the tb and tb elbow gaskets.

Is there anything else in TMO i can look at that might help me determine what the problem may be? My TPS seems to be fine as it goes from .51v at idle to 5.00v at full throttle.

When I pressure check my intake path, I can hear a leak from what sounds like the throttle body shaft seals, can that leak cause this problem?

This is really bugging me, I can't even try to run the A/C and have the headlights on at the same time because it will stall out when I stop. Is my throttle body just shot? Please help, and suggestions.
 
I recommend you do a boost leak test that might cause the weak idle with a/c on. Also unplug the iac then run the car and see if that fixes your problem......
 
Does yours surge while idling? I have the same exact problem as you and i got around 33ohms of resistance on each pin of my ISC, therefore I don't believe my ISC is out. I unplug it and it does nothing....really confusing. Im extremely frustrated and I too would like to know what is wrong.

As for you, a vaccum leak could also be it. Check the wire on top of the TB to see if it is worn. I spliced on a new connector hoping it would fix my problem but it didnt. Maybe it will work for you. Good luck and have fun!
